Abstract: In a general aspect, a display device may include a flexible display having a substantially flat central portion and an end portion, a printed circuit film disposed on the end portion of the display, a panel member attached to the printed circuit film, the panel member being bent around a bend axis to form an edge of the display, and a support structure disposed inside of formed edge of the panel member, the support structure being non-parallel to the flat central portion of the display. The panel member may conform to a shape of the support structure.

Abstract: A mobile communication device includes a frame; a three-dimensional cover glass that includes a perimeter portion and an interior portion, the perimeter portion including a bended portion that extends under at least a portion of the frame; a housing positioned adjacent the frame and the cover glass; and a patch member positioned in a gap between the bended portion of the cover glass and the housing.

Abstract: A computing device includes memory configured for storing executable instructions, a processor configured for executing the instructions, a spine member, where the spine member includes the memory and the processor, and a plurality of display pages, each display page coupled at a first edge of the page to the spine member and having a second edge, opposite the first edge that is free to rotate about an axis defined by the spine member, wherein at least one page includes two separately controllable OLED displays on opposite sides of the page.

Abstract: Methods, systems, and apparatus, including computer programs encoded on computer storage medium, for calibrating a display to minimize the effect of image retention are disclosed. In one aspect, a method is disclosed that includes obtaining data representing a current state of pixels in a first region of a display of the user device, determining a current pixel calibration associated with the first region of the display of the user device, determining a difference between the current pixel calibration and an initial pixel calibration for the pixels in the first region of the display of the user device, and adjusting a calibration of pixels in a second region of the display of the user device based on the determined difference between the current pixel calibration and an initial pixel calibration for the pixels in the first region of the display of the user device.
